Since 1976, Transition House has provided support to men recovering from addictions including substances and/or problem gambling. We can accommodate 17 people over the age of 16, with accessible first-floor accommodations available.

A Safe, Substance-Free Home

Our house at 162 Madison Avenue offers a comfortable, structured, and substance-free environment. Residents identify their own recovery and personal goals for the three months they stay with us — creating a foundation built on trust, accountability, and mutual respect.

Goal-Directed Recovery

While at Transition House, residents actively work toward their identified recovery goals. These may include outpatient treatment, relapse prevention, anger management, 12-step meetings, and other treatment models. Residents may also be working, job hunting, or volunteering in the community.

Counselling, Connection, & Community

Residents participate in household chores, meal preparation, and house meetings. Our counsellors provide trauma-informed counselling, direction and feedback around applying coping and life skills, leading individuals toward independent living, cooperation, and mutual support, because recovery is stronger together.

24-Hour Counsellor Support

Transition House is staffed 24 hours a day by a team of experienced counsellors. Our staff support residents in following their goal plan and keep in regular contact with each resident's primary counsellor to ensure a consistent, unified care approach.

Life Skills & New Beginnings

Our volunteers are vital to Transition House. They introduce residents to low-cost recreational activities , plays, sporting events, and social experiences, helping rebuild confidence and connection. Our Board of Directors brings expertise in policy, financial management, and program development.

Strong Agency Partnerships

We work closely with withdrawal management centres, in-patient and out-patient programs, and community agencies to ensure seamless, coordinated care. Included in our partners is our long-standing relationship with the Ontario Trillium Foundation and Daily Bread Foodbank.

Our residents are required to have a primary counsellor who will help them with their recovery concerns, as well as housing and other issues. Potential residents may also self-refer. Please fill out our intake form as thoroughly as possible.
